Somerset Carnivals

Somerset's Mardi Gras! Between the end of September and mid November, the streets of many Somerset towns and villages are an exciting blaze of colour as the Somerset Illuminated Carnivals take place.

Accessible Accommodation

The National Accessible Scheme for self-catering, parks and serviced accommodation includes standards for hearing and visually impaired guests in addition to standards for guests with mobility impairment.

Travel & Weather

By Train: There are mainline stations at Taunton, Yeovil Junction and Castle Cary (also at Bristol, Bath and Weston) - all are served by regular daily services from all over the country.
